Your skin begins to dry out and itch and you could feel as if you're coming down with a cold. Your eyes could really feel dry or impulse, your throat feels raw, and your nose might be aggravated. Counting on your detects, you can stay ahead of the moisture degrees indoors by using a hygrometer.
The humidifiers send out water vapor via the air ducts. They're controlled by a humidistat, which is similar to a thermostat, to instantly manage the quantity of humidity in the air.
They blow air via a pad saturated with water to elevate humidity degrees. The fresh water flows over the absorbent pad and the air blowing through it evaporates some of the water.
These gadgets remain on the floor, counter, or table. You might locate mobile humidifiers at the medicine store in the same aisle as the chilly and flu remedies because enhanced humidity relieves nasal and lung congestion. Large box shops also market these tools. You'll discover them as steam humidifiers, ultrasonic tools, or those that send great mist.

Filling your home with houseplants helps raise humidity levels, specifically if you set the pots in plastic frying pans with raised edges
Between watering, examine the wetness degree in the tray and include more to make sure that use this link there is always water in the pan that will certainly vaporize right into the air. Simmering a pot of water or a tea kettle on the oven additionally increases humidity levels, yet does pose a security danger since it's simple to fail to remember that the cooktop gets on.
